Castineira Leads Vern In Sweep Of Empire Classic

Vineland, NJ (Nov. 20, 2012)
- The Crusaders made a huge statement this weekend helping their cause in being considered one of the premier ACHA Atlantic Region teams. The Vern swept the Empire Classic with wins over University of Pittsburgh-Johnstown, University at Albany and Salisbury University.  The host, Empire Conference, has quickly built a strong showcase which features the best hockey from the Blue Ridge Hockey Conference, DVCHC and College Hockey East.
 
The Vern opened Friday evening with an important 4-3 victory over the University of Pittsburgh-Johnstown.  Alvernia, who is currently ranked eighth in the Atlantic Region battled to a hard fought win over tenth ranked UPJ.  The Vern managed to carry a 3-2 lead into the third period but surrendered the even-up goal less than two minutes into the final period.  Senior Sean Castineira (Philadelphia, Pa. / Roman Catholic HS) scored the game winning goal as Alvernia was killing off a five minute major penalty.  The short- handed goal represents the fourth shorthanded goal for Castineira this season. Vern goaltender Patrick Murray (Cranford, NJ / Cranford HS) was brilliant, turning away 24 shots on the evening.  Freshman Jimmy McKelvie (Hatfield, Pa. / North Penn HS) scored the first two goals for Alvernia while Castineira picked up the last two Vern goals including the “shortie game-winner”.
 
The Saturday morning contest was a quick turn around after the Friday night opener. Alvernia played sixth ranked University of Albany and put together a solid three-period performance, managing another epic effort and 3-2 victory.  Senior defenseman Ian Meiskey (Lancaster, Pa. / Hempfield HS) blasted two more rockets from the point giving Alvernia a 2-0 lead.  The lead vanished early in the third period once again, however Castineira kept his hot play going tallying the game winner with 12 minutes left in regulation.  Castineira found himself on the Albany doorstep pounding away at a loose puck that eventually squirted over the goal line.  Crusader net minder, senior Jimmy Fynes (Philadelphia, Pa. / Roman Catholic HS) faced 39 shots frustrating the tenacious Albany offensive effort.  Fynes and Murray have combined to be quite a 1-2 punch for Alvernia in the net.
 
The Sunday late matinee featured a rematch of Alvernia versus Salisbury University, representing the Blue Ridge Hockey Conference.  The Vern was looking to avenge the 5-4 loss the Gulls handed them last year at the Empire Classic.  The Crusaders left little doubt closing the tournament with a convincing 9-2 victory.  Sophomore Vinnie Mazzanti (Langhorne, Pa. / Neshaminy HS) lit the lamp twice as did fellow line mate Colin Goebel (Willow Grove, Pa. / Upper Moreland HS).  Freshman Brian Callahan (Willow Grove, Pa. / Upper Moreland HS) continued his goal scoring prowess connecting for two more goals and team leader in total points.  Freshman Sean Siederman (Rockaway Park, NY / Xaverian HS ) contributed to the scoring as well as Patrick Dolan (Cranford, Pa / Cranford HS ).  Fynes and Murray combined for the win in net. Fynes had to leave after one period with equipment issues.
Alvernia's record improved to 13-1-2 on the season after rolling off three straight victories. Alvernia finished first in their respective pool and was one of only three teams that went an undefeated 3-0 in the tournament. The tournament hosted 16 teams with the DVCHC conference boasting an impressive 9-3 overall record.
